Economic development via dam building: The role of the state government in the sarawak corridor of renewable energy and the impact on environment and local communities
Since 1970, as a consequence of Malaysia’s New Economic Policy (NEP) and its integration into the global economy, the development achievements and per capita GDP growth of the resource-rich state of Sarawak have been impressive—although not without problems.
